Transaction ddebc4e209f1cf8c3dda72dd4ac3394cfb96a3d5947454fff74cce7dc2b874ae
1 Input
1 Output
-
ddebc4e209f1cf8c3dda72dd4ac3394cfb96a3d5947454fff74cce7dc2b874ae:0
- value
- 1722439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8b4ac9dba8283f9ec35a26b002d5b96d6066cce OP_EQUAL
- address
- 3QN3wazVBUg1U8pY8JtjmGftkQrNfW74o7